5. OPERATION METHOD
5-1 Basic Operation---Single-channel Operation
Before connecting the power cord to an AC line outlet, make sure that the AC line voltage input switch on the rear
panel of the instrument is correctly set for the AC line voltage. After ensuring the voltage setting, set the switches
and controls of the instrument as shown below:

After setting the switches and control knobs as mentioned, connect the power cord to the AC line outlet, then
follow the procedure describes as follows:
1)
Press the POWER switch and make sure that the power LED is turned on. In about 20 seconds, a trace will appear
on the CRT screen. If no trace appears in about 60 seconds, counter check the switch and control setting.
2) Adjust the trace to an appropriate brightness and image with INTEN and FOCUS control knob respectively.
3) Align the trace with the horizontal central line of the graticule by adjusting the CH1 POSITION control knob and
TRACE ROTATION control knob(adjusted with screwdriver).
4) Connect the probe to the CH1 INPUT terminal and apply 2Vp-p CALIBRATOR signal to the probe tip.
5)
6)
7)
8)
Set the AC-GND-DC switch to AC, a waveform will be displayed on the
CRT screen as shown in the figure 5-1.
Adjust the FOCUS control knob to trace image sharply.
Display the signal waveform clearly by adjusting the VOLTS/DIV switch
and TIME/DIV switch to appropriate position.
